Look Up Dare County Birth Records
Dare County maintains birth records at its Register of Deeds office in Manteo on Roanoke Island. The county was formed in 1870 from Currituck, Hyde, and Tyrrell Counties and encompasses the northern Outer Banks, including Nags Head, Kitty Hawk, and Kill Devil Hills. Register of Deeds Cheryl Lyn House oversees the office, which keeps birth certificates, death records, marriage certificates, and delayed birth records. Certified and uncertified copies are available for eligible requestors through in-person visits and online ordering.

Dare County Vital Records Office in Manteo
The Dare County Register of Deeds office is at 962 Marshall C. Collins Drive in Manteo. Hours run Monday through Friday, 8:00 AM to 5:00 PM. The office records and issues birth certificates, death certificates, marriage certificates, and delayed birth records. Staff can also help with questions about vital record processes and eligibility.

Requesting Birth Certificates in Dare County
Certified copies of Dare County birth certificates cost $10.00 each. Uncertified copies are $0.25 per page. You can request records in person at the Manteo office or through the online system. Express mail with 1-2 day delivery and priority mail with tracking are available for an extra fee for online orders shipped within the continental United States.
When making a request, provide the full name on the certificate, date of birth, place of birth, mother's maiden name, father's name, your relationship to the person, and your signature. A valid photo ID is required for certified copies. The office accepts state-issued IDs, driver's licenses, passports, and military IDs.

Who Can Request Dare County Birth Records
Dare County follows North Carolina's eligibility rules for certified birth certificate copies. The list of eligible people is straightforward. You may request a certified copy if you are the person named on the certificate, a spouse, parent, sibling, child, or grandparent. Authorized agents, attorneys, and legal representatives also qualify. Anyone seeking the record for a legal determination of personal or property rights may request one with proof of that need.
Uncertified copies are available to the general public without restrictions. These copies do not bear the official county seal but work well for genealogy projects, personal reference, and informal record keeping. Adoption Records in Dare County
If you were born in Dare County and adopted, your birth certificate situation is different. Contact NC Vital Records in Raleigh at (919) 733-3000 for adoption-related birth certificate requests. Adoptive birth certificates are now available at the Dare County Register of Deeds office for in-person pickup. This is a newer service that makes it easier for adopted individuals to access their records without traveling to the state capital. Previously, all adoption-related birth certificate requests had to go through the state office in Raleigh.

Dare County Historical Background
Dare County was established in 1870 from parts of Currituck, Hyde, and Tyrrell Counties. Manteo, the county seat, sits on Roanoke Island, the site of the famous Lost Colony. The county stretches along the northern Outer Banks and includes well-known beach towns such as Nags Head, Kill Devil Hills, and Kitty Hawk, where the Wright Brothers made their historic first flight in 1903.
Birth records in Dare County date from 1913 when statewide registration began. Earlier births lack formal documentation at the county level. The FamilySearch Dare County page offers genealogy resources and historical record indexes for researchers tracing family roots in the Outer Banks region. The NC State Archives in Raleigh holds additional documents from the early settlement period. Fishing families and maritime communities along the Outer Banks kept informal records that sometimes appear in state collections. These documents can help piece together family histories when formal birth certificates do not exist.
State-Level Birth Record Options
The NC Office of Vital Records in Raleigh processes birth certificate requests for all 100 North Carolina counties. The state fee is $24.00 per certified copy. Processing takes longer than local orders but covers births from any county in the state. The VitalChek website also handles online orders with shipping options.
